What is electrical programming?

Electrical programming refers to the process of writing, testing, and maintaining software or code that controls electrical systems and devices. This can include programming programmable logic controllers (PLCs), microcontrollers, or embedded systems that automate and manage machinery, lighting, HVAC, and other electrical infrastructure. Electrical programmers often work in industries such as manufacturing, automation, and building management, ensuring systems operate efficiently and safely. Their work bridges the gap between hardware and software, enabling complex electrical systems to function according to specific requirements.

What are the key skills and qualifications needed to thrive as an electrical programmer?

To excel as an Electrical Programmer, you need a strong background in electrical engineering, programming logic, and control systems, typically supported by a relevant degree or technical certification. Familiarity with PLC programming, SCADA systems, and software like Siemens TIA Portal or Rockwell Automation Studio is crucial. Analytical thinking, attention to detail, and effective problem-solving are standout soft skills for this role. These skills ensure the design and maintenance of reliable, efficient automated systems essential for industrial and manufacturing operations.

Electrical Programming focuses on writing and implementing code for automation systems, PLCs, and control software, often requiring certifications in programming languages. Electrical Engineering involves designing, analyzing, and developing electrical systems, requiring a degree in electrical engineering. While both roles work in related industries, Electrical Programming is more software-focused, whereas Electrical Engineering emphasizes system design and analysis.

What are some typical challenges faced by professionals in electrical programming, and how can they be addressed?

Professionals in Electrical Programming often encounter challenges like troubleshooting complex control systems, integrating new technologies with legacy equipment, and ensuring compliance with safety standards. These issues can be addressed by staying up-to-date with industry best practices, collaborating closely with electrical engineers and technicians, and investing time in documentation and testing. Strong problem-solving skills and effective communication are also essential, as the role frequently involves working in multidisciplinary teams to deliver reliable and efficient solutions.

Responsibilities

As a Lead Electrical Engineer, this role provides technical leadership, system ownership, and strategic direction for the electrical scope of assigned programs.

Serve as the Electrical Engineering Lead and Project Subject Matter Expert (SME) for assigned rotorcraft modification programs.

Own the electrical system architecture, ensuring robust integration of avionics, power distribution, and networked systems across the aircraft.

Demonstrate deep working knowledge of 14 CFR Parts 21, 27, and 29, applying regulatory requirements to project-specific electrical and avionics designs.

Develop and execute certification and compliance strategies, including plans of compliance and supporting data packages, to support FAA approval.

Lead the integration of complex, multi-protocol electrical systems, including but not limited to ARINC 429, RS-232/485, Ethernet, and MIL-STD-1553.

Apply SAE ARP 4754B and ARP 4761A principles to system development, requirements validation, and safety assessment activities.

Provide technical mentorship and design oversight for junior and mid-level engineers, fostering strong engineering practices and knowledge growth.

Act as the primary electrical engineering interface with cross-functional teams, program leadership, and certification authorities.
